Convert Java to JSON. Convert JSON to Java. Pretty print JSON. Java JSON serializer.

Kubernetes IN Docker - local clusters for testing Kubernetes

issue commentkubernetes/kubernetes

Add subPath(Expr) under volume for dynamic volume

Should we consider this is not in the scope of CSI, but to be done at each CSI level?


issue openedrancher/rancher

Missing port for firewall

<!-- Please search for existing issues first, then read to see what we expect in an issue For security issues, please email instead of posting a public issue in GitHub. You may (but are not required to) use the GPG key located on Keybase. -->

What kind of request is this (question/bug/enhancement/feature request): enhancement

Steps to reproduce (least amount of steps as possible): For port 9796 error:

  1. deploys a cluster with rke
  2. deploys rancher as a single instance
  3. goes to the Web UI a. sets the admin password b. creates a cluster in web UI c. enable metrics (Prometheus)

Result: Look in Grafana: only one node sends the metrics. The reason is a missing port 9796 according to . However, this is not described in the prerequisites: I took a day to investigate why I didn't have any metrics.

Same thing with Calico port 179, although it is described in

Same thing with port 53 for coredns: I don't know why this is needed but I can see in my firewall REJECT for udp 53 from pod CDIR to coredns CDIR. Although I don't know what is the impact, because I can still resolve services in my pods without this rule.

Other details that may be helpful:

Environment information

  • Rancher version (rancher/rancher/rancher/server image tag or shown bottom left in the UI): v2.4.3
  • Installation option (single install/HA): single install for Rancher, but 3 master and 7 workers for RKE

<!-- If the reported issue is regarding a created cluster, please provide requested info below -->

Cluster information

  • Cluster type (Hosted/Infrastructure Provider/Custom/Imported): Hosted
  • Machine type (cloud/VM/metal) and specifications (CPU/memory): metal
  • Kubernetes version (use kubectl version):
kubectl version
Client Version: version.Info{Major:"1", Minor:"17", GitVersion:"v1.17.2", GitCommit:"59603c6e503c87169aea6106f57b9f242f64df89", GitTreeState:"clean", BuildDate:"2020-01-18T23:30:10Z", GoVersion:"go1.13.5", Compiler:"gc", Platform:"linux/amd64"}
Server Version: version.Info{Major:"1", Minor:"17", GitVersion:"v1.17.5", GitCommit:"e0fccafd69541e3750d460ba0f9743b90336f24f", GitTreeState:"clean", BuildDate:"2020-04-16T11:35:47Z", GoVersion:"go1.13.9", Compiler:"gc", Platform:"linux/amd64"}
  • Docker version (use docker version):
Client: Docker Engine - Community
 Version:           19.03.5
 API version:       1.40
 Go version:        go1.12.12
 Git commit:        633a0ea
 Built:             Wed Nov 13 07:25:41 2019
 OS/Arch:           linux/amd64
 Experimental:      false

issue commentjirutka/ssh-ldap-pubkey

Ldap password bindpw cannot contain #

Can Ldap contain space as password? Is "password #" a valid password?


issue commentcheckstyle/checkstyle

ImportOrderCheck: separated=false not respected

Ok, after I looked at how to adapt CustomImportOrder to reproduce ImportOrder module... I discovered that this code:

		<module name="ImportOrder">
			<metadata name="net.sf.eclipsecs.core.comment" value="EUM-JCRule-680: Import order check" />
			<property name="ordered" value="false" />
			<property name="separated" value="false" />

does absolutely nothing so I just removed it! And the workaround does not seem that hard to get so to my mind, ok for only the workaround. As for me, I removed this module.


issue commentcheckstyle/checkstyle

ImportOrderCheck: separated=false not respected

@jonmbake , please respond to support your issue.

if no respond till end of April I will close the issue.

Hi, I just want to add my two cents here since our project set separated=false for whatever reason, and share the Checkstyle configuration to our subcontractors. Now each time we change a shared configuration, it must undergo a review and there can be financial impacts (especially for a change from our initiative). Thus, making a breaking change like this without a retro-compatibility option is not great for us, because we either keep our old CheckStyle version or pay a cost of migration. We need to spend time in this CustomImportOrder to find a similar (exact?) behavior than before and in worst case pay our subcontractor for them to update the CheckStyle policy.

Thanks @RohanNagar for the example of CustomImportOrder!


issue commentrabbitmq/rabbitmq-server

badarith error for "rabbitmqctl await_startup"

Hi, this is just a workaround script for people like me that cannot upgrade Rabbitmq immediately (but in the future yes):

            rabbitmq_await() {
              # Workaround of
              # TODO: remove this sleep if rabbitmq >= 3.8.2.
              while ! rabbitmqctl cluster_status &>/dev/null ; do
                sleep 2
              echo "Rabbitmq ready!"

issue commentmoosefs/moosefs-csi

sourceMountPath or subPath(Expr) for volumes

Hi, is this going to be added soon? Also, I can see "ext4", should we write the filesystem containing MooseFs chunks or do we always need to write that? Thank you.


pull request commentkubernetes-sigs/kind

[doc] Fix 1361 node label



